WebJan 24, 2024 · The key benefits to owning bond funds are: Greater diversification per dollar invested: It is much easier to achieve a diversified bond portfolio per dollar invested using a fund, because you obtain exposure to a basket of bonds within the fund. Access to institutional pricing: Bond funds generally receive better pricing on individual bonds ...
